Landscape Designer
Job Title: Landscape DesignerJob Description As a member of our Land Design/Landscape Architecture department, the successful candidate will work collaboratively in an interactive studio environment throughout all phases of multiple projects. Responsibilities will include planning, design, preparation of construction plans, planting plans, specifications, reports, studies, cost estimates and permit applications. This is an excellent opportunity for professional growth in our fast-paced, collaborative and client-focused practice. Responsibilities + Plan and design landscape projects. + Prepare construction and planting plans. + Develop specifications, reports, and studies. + Estimate project costs and prepare permit applications. + Collaborate with team members in an interactive studio environment. Essential Skills + Proficient in landscape design and landscape architecture. + Proficiency with AutoCAD/Civil 3D software. + 4+ years of landscape design experience. + Experience with planning, design, and construction plans. + Proficiency in Photoshop, SketchUp, and project planning. Additional Skills & Qualifications + Bachelor’s or Master’s in Landscape Architecture from an accredited University or College. + Licensure preferred or planning and working toward licensure/PLA. + Proficiency in Lumion and Adobe Creative Suite. + Minimum of 1 year of previous experience under a Professional Landscape Architect. + Eagerness to learn, grow, and desire for career development. Work Environment This position is based in-office in Savannah, GA. The work schedule is Monday through Thursday from 7:30 AM to 5:30 PM, and Friday from 7:30 AM to 11:30 AM.
